Living Testimonies

"We were blessed every step of the way as we prayed and marvelled at God's hand in the midst of darkness. It is amazing to see and hear what God is doing in places that we know very little about or label as too hard to reach. We simply underestimate the power of the Gospel. Sometimes, what the Father wants from us is simply to go and live among people who do not know him, making our living and raising our families, living out faithful lives of prayer and service. Into this he will bring relationships with others who need him, those with life's problems with no answers. We become his witnesses. We must be intentional in how we speak for Christ and make our lives living testimonies. However, it is not in programmed, public typical western church approaches that we will reach these teeming billions. It is in simple lifestyles that are filled with grace and faith that flow from every pore."

From the June/July 2006 missionary report (Dan and Brenda McVey) speaking about early efforts in the UAE. I think there are insights for US missionary efforts as well.
